twin-size

[twin-sahyz]
–adjective
1. (of a bed) approximately 39 in. (99 cm) wide and between 75 and 76 in. (191 and 193 cm) long; single.
2. pertaining to or made for a twin-size bed: twin-size sheets.
Also, twin-sized.


Origin:
1925–30

twin-size   (twĭn'sīz')
adj.  
  1. Measuring about 39 by 75 inches (99 by 190 centimeters). Used of a bed: a twin-size bed.

  2. Being of a size that will fit such a bed: twin-size sheets.


[From twin (bed).]
